Leonardo.j Postado Abril 28, 2009 Denunciar Share Postado Abril 28, 2009 (editado) Bom quando cadastra por fora o sql não mostra no resultado, agora quando cadastra direto no SQL ele mostra vou dar um exemplo aquiesse mostraesse respondeEnviar.php que cadastra as coisas no sql<?php include "validar_session.php"; include "config_sistema.php"; // faz consulta no banco $consulta = mysql_query("select * from fne_membros where Login = '$login_usuario'"); ?> <?php $Login = $_POST['Login']; $mensagem = $_POST['mensagem']; $autor = $_POST['autor']; $assunto = $_POST['assunto']; $data = date("Y-m-d"); if($Login == null){ echo "Preencha o campo Nome!"; exit(); } if($mensagem == null){ echo "Preencha o campo E-Mail!"; exit(); } if($autor == null){ echo "Preencha o campo Mensagem!"; exit(); } if($assunto == null){ echo "Preencha o campo autor!"; exit(); } $inserir = mysql_query("insert into fne_email (Login, mensagem, autor, assunto, data) values ('$Login', '$mensagem', '$autor', '$assunto', '$data')"); if($inserir > 0){ echo "Mensagem enviada com sucesso! Obrigado por postar no mural de recados."; }else{ echo "Não foi possivel"; } ?> Responder.php <?php include "validar_session.php"; include "config_sistema.php"; // faz consulta no banco $consulta = mysql_query("select * from fne_membros where Login = '$login_usuario'"); ?> <style> .menu:hover {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old; color:#000000; border:solid 1px #333333; background-color:#000000; padding-left:3px; padding-right:3px; padding-bottom:1px; padding-top:1px; } .menu_on {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old; color:#000000; padding-left:3px; padding-right:3px; padding-bottom:1px; padding-top:1px; text-decoration:none; } .popupmenu, .popupmenu-new { padding:1px 1px 1px 7px; background: transparent url(http://www.tutojogos.com.br/forum/style_images/novaskintu/submenu.gif) repeat; border: 1px solid #575757; text-align:left; color: #fff; font-size:11px; white-space:nowrap; /*padding:3px 5px 3px 3px;*/ /*width:300px;*/ } .menu_on:hover {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old; color:#000000; border:solid 1px #333333; background-color:#FFFFFF; padding-left:3px; padding-right:3px; padding-bottom:1px; padding-top:1px; } body,td,th { color: #FFFFFF; } a:link { color: #000000; } a:visited { color: #000000; } a:hover { color: #000000; } a:active { color: #000000; } .style8 {color: #000000; font-weight: bold; } .style9 {color: #000000} </style> <script type="text/javascript"> <!-- function MM_jumpMenu(targ,selObj,restore){ //v3.0 eval(targ+".location='"+selObj.options[selObj.selectedIndex].value+"'"); if (restore) selObj.selectedIndex=0; } //--> </script> <div align="center"> <br /> <form action="enviar.php" method="post" enctype="multipart/form-data" name="formatualizar"> <font size="2" face="Arial"> <select name="Login" size="1" class="menu" id="Login" style="background-color: #FFFFFF; font-family: arial; font-size: 8 pt; border: 1 solid #000000"> <option value="">Nome</option> <?php $sql = mysql_query("SELECT * FROM fne_membros"); while($lista = mysql_fetch_array($sql)){ $Nome = $lista["Nome"]; $Login = $lista["Login"]; ?> <option value=" <?=$Login?> "> <?=$Nome?> </option> <?php } ?> </select> </font><br /> <br /> <input type="text" name="assunto" id="assunto" /> <br /> <br /> <input type="text" name="autor" id="autor" /> <br /> <br /> <label> <textarea name="mensagem" cols="30" rows="10" id="mensagem"></textarea> </label> <div align="right"></div> <input name="Enviar" type="submit" class="popupmenu" id="Enviar" value="Enviar" /> <br /> </div>Caso pedir login e senha utilize esseLogin: #3999Senha: 05180030 Editado Abril 28, 2009 por Leonardo.j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Leonardo.j Postado Abril 28, 2009 Autor Denunciar Share Postado Abril 28, 2009 coloquei o utimo seu e deu o seguinte erroWarning: mysql_affected_rows(): supplied argument is not a valid MySQL-Link resource in /home/tutojogos/public_html/escola/pagina/enviar.php on line 36Não foi possÃvel.linha$inserir = mysql_affected_rows(mysql_query("insert into fne_email (Login, mensagem, autor, assunto, data) values ('.$Login.', '.$mensagem.', '.$autor.', '.$assunto.', '.$data.')")); conexão <?php $local_serve = "****"; $usuario_serve = "****"; $senha_serve = "****"; $banco_de_dados = "****"; $conn = @mysql_connect($local_serve,$usuario_serve,$senha_serve) or die ("O servidor não responde!"); // conecta-se ao banco de dados $db = @mysql_select_db($banco_de_dados) or die ("Não foi possivel conectar-se ao banco de dados!"); $login_admin = "****"; // nome do administrador $senha_admin = "****"; // senha administrador $email_admin = "****"; // email do administrador $nome_autor = "Leonardo.j.b"; $email_autor = "tutojogos@tutojogos.com.br"; ?>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Leonardo.j
Bom quando cadastra por fora o sql não mostra no resultado, agora quando cadastra direto no SQL ele mostra
vou dar um exemplo aqui
esse mostra
esse responde
Enviar.php que cadastra as coisas no sql
<?php include "validar_session.php"; include "config_sistema.php"; // faz consulta no banco $consulta = mysql_query("select * from fne_membros where Login = '$login_usuario'"); ?> <?php $Login = $_POST['Login']; $mensagem = $_POST['mensagem']; $autor = $_POST['autor']; $assunto = $_POST['assunto']; $data = date("Y-m-d"); if($Login == null){ echo "Preencha o campo Nome!"; exit(); } if($mensagem == null){ echo "Preencha o campo E-Mail!"; exit(); } if($autor == null){ echo "Preencha o campo Mensagem!"; exit(); } if($assunto == null){ echo "Preencha o campo autor!"; exit(); } $inserir = mysql_query("insert into fne_email (Login, mensagem, autor, assunto, data) values ('$Login', '$mensagem', '$autor', '$assunto', '$data')"); if($inserir > 0){ echo "Mensagem enviada com sucesso! Obrigado por postar no mural de recados."; }else{ echo "Não foi possivel"; } ?>Responder.php<?php include "validar_session.php"; include "config_sistema.php"; // faz consulta no banco $consulta = mysql_query("select * from fne_membros where Login = '$login_usuario'"); ?> <style> .menu:hover {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old; color:#000000; border:solid 1px #333333; background-color:#000000; padding-left:3px; padding-right:3px; padding-bottom:1px; padding-top:1px; } .menu_on {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old; color:#000000; padding-left:3px; padding-right:3px; padding-bottom:1px; padding-top:1px; text-decoration:none; } .popupmenu, .popupmenu-new { padding:1px 1px 1px 7px; background: transparent url(http://www.tutojogos.com.br/forum/style_images/novaskintu/submenu.gif) repeat; border: 1px solid #575757; text-align:left; color: #fff; font-size:11px; white-space:nowrap; /*padding:3px 5px 3px 3px;*/ /*width:300px;*/ } .menu_on:hover { font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; font-weight:bold; color:#000000; border:solid 1px #333333; background-color:#FFFFFF; padding-left:3px; padding-right:3px; padding-bottom:1px; padding-top:1px; } body,td,th { color: #FFFFFF; } a:link { color: #000000; } a:visited { color: #000000; } a:hover { color: #000000; } a:active { color: #000000; } .style8 {color: #000000; font-weight: bold; } .style9 {color: #000000} </style> <script type="text/javascript"> <!-- function MM_jumpMenu(targ,selObj,restore){ //v3.0 eval(targ+".location='"+selObj.options[selObj.selectedIndex].value+"'"); if (restore) selObj.selectedIndex=0; } //--> </script> <div align="center"> <br /> <form action="enviar.php" method="post" enctype="multipart/form-data" name="formatualizar"> <font size="2" face="Arial"> <select name="Login" size="1" class="menu" id="Login" style="background-color: #FFFFFF; font-family: arial; font-size: 8 pt; border: 1 solid #000000"> <option value="">Nome</option> <?php $sql = mysql_query("SELECT * FROM fne_membros"); while($lista = mysql_fetch_array($sql)){ $Nome = $lista["Nome"]; $Login = $lista["Login"]; ?> <option value=" <?=$Login?> "> <?=$Nome?> </option> <?php } ?> </select> </font><br /> <br /> <input type="text" name="assunto" id="assunto" /> <br /> <br /> <input type="text" name="autor" id="autor" /> <br /> <br /> <label> <textarea name="mensagem" cols="30" rows="10" id="mensagem"></textarea> </label> <div align="right"></div> <input name="Enviar" type="submit" class="popupmenu" id="Enviar" value="Enviar" /> <br /> </div>Caso pedir login e senha utilize esse
Editado por Leonardo.jLink para o comentário
Compartilhar em outros sites
1 resposta a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.